The collapse of many of the World’s fisheries continues to be of major concern and the enhancement of fish stocks through techniques such as ranching is of huge importance and interest across the globe. This important book, which contains fully peer reviewed and carefully edited papers from the 2nd International Symposium in Stock Enhancement and Sea Ranching is broadly divided into sections covering the following areas:



  • The present situation of stock enhancement
  • Seed quality and techniques for effective stocking
  • Health management of hatchery stocks
  • Methods for evaluating stocking effectiveness
  • Population management in stock enhancement and sea ranching
  • Management of stocked populations
  • Ecological interactions with wild stocks
  • Genetic management of hatchery and wild stocks
  • Socio-economics of stock enhancement
  • Case studies

K M Leber is at the Center for Fisheries Enhancement, Mote Marine Laboratory, Florida, USA, S. Kitada is at the Department of Biosciences, Tokyo University of Fisheries, Japan, H L Blankenship is at Northwest Marine Technology Inc, Washington, USA and T Svåsand is at the Department of Aquaculture, Institute of Marine Research, Norway.
